Manley, Regina Marie – ProQuest LLC, 2022
This research documents the experience of 12 local leaders implementing an oral curriculum over 13 months in Karnataka, India. These leaders were Change Agents interested in influencing a community with new information. They created audio materials referred to as "content" in their group's mother tongue: In a Kannada-Telegu mix for the…

Guha, Mona Leigh; Druin, Allison; Montemayor, Jaime; Chipman, Gene; Farber, Allison – Journal of Educational Multimedia and Hypermedia, 2007
This paper develops a model of children's storytelling using Physically-Oriented Technology (SPOT). The SPOT model draws upon literature regarding current physical storytelling technologies and was developed using a grounded theory approach to qualitative research. This empirical work focused on the experiences of 18 children, ages 5-6, who worked…
